How to crack pecans? The Secret to Cracking Pecans Here’s a trick my grandmama taught me: Put the pecans in a pot and cover them with water. Bring them to a boil; boil for 10 minutes. After 10 minutes, drain pecans in a colander and allow them to cool so they can be handled. Crack them open and you’ll find out just how easy it is to get a whole pecan out of the shell.
How to soften pecan nuts? Pour boiling water over the pecan nuts. Let the pecan nuts stand tightly covered for five or six minutes. This is softening the shell and will enable you to extract the nut easily without a trace of the bitter lining of the nut. Use a nutcracker and crack lightly all around the nuts.

How to shell pecans? To shell pecans, take 2 nuts and place them in 1 hand. Then, close your fist around the nuts and squeeze them together until the shells crack enough to peel them off. You can also place the nut on a hard surface and hit it with a hammer to break the shell; however, using this method may also break the nut apart.

How do you remove a pecan from a nut? Use your fingers or a small pair of pliers to peel the shell away from one half of the nut. Then use a nut pick to pry the two pecan halves out of the remaining shell. Pecans are ideally removed from their shells in halves, but it’s not a big deal if they break — any nut meat you can salvage from the broken shell is usable.
